When Are Dental Veneers Needed in Vijayawada?
You catch yourself hiding your teeth in photos. Coffee stains, small chips, or gaps that widened over years make you pause before smiling. Veneers address these surface problems when whitening or bonding no longer helps.
- Deep stains: Yellow or grey discolouration that bleaching cannot lift
- Chipped edges: Front teeth with visible wear or small fractures
- Gaps between teeth: Spaces you want closed without braces
- Uneven tooth shape: Teeth that look too short or worn down
- Minor misalignment: Slightly crooked front teeth you want to appear straight
- Old fillings: Visible composite on front teeth that has discoloured
A dentist confirms whether veneers suit you after an examination and X-ray.
Porcelain Veneers vs Composite Veneers
The material choice shapes how long your result lasts and what you pay. Your dentist explains both options after checking your bite and gum health.
- Porcelain veneers: Lab-made shells, typically need two visits, resist stains better, last longer
- Composite veneers: Built directly on the tooth in one visit, cost less, may stain over time
- Tooth reduction: Porcelain usually needs some enamel removal; composite often needs less or none
- Repair: Composite chips can be patched; porcelain cracks need replacement
- Reversibility: Minimal-prep options preserve more natural tooth structure
How Partha Dental Places Veneers
- The dentist examines your teeth and takes X-rays to check for decay or gum disease
- You discuss the shade and shape you want; the dentist records photos and impressions
- For porcelain, the dentist prepares the tooth surface under local anaesthesia
- A dental lab fabricates your custom veneers, which takes about one to two weeks
- The dentist bonds the veneers with special cement and checks your bite
- You return for a follow-up to confirm the fit and polish any rough edges
What to Expect After Veneer Placement
Your teeth feel different for a few days. The new surface is smooth, and your bite may need minor adjustment.
- Avoid hard foods like nuts or ice for 48 hours while the cement fully sets
- Sensitivity to hot or cold usually fades within one to two weeks
- Use a non-abrasive toothpaste to protect the veneer surface
- Wear a night guard if you grind your teeth, even if you did not before
- Visit the dentist every six months for professional cleaning around the margins
- Call the clinic if a veneer feels loose or you notice a crack
What Happens If You Delay Getting Veneers?
Stained or chipped enamel does not heal. Small fractures can deepen, and worn edges may expose more dentin, increasing sensitivity. Gaps can collect plaque. A dentist checks whether the underlying tooth is healthy enough for veneers, or if a Dental Crown becomes the better option instead.
